摘要
A noise-reduction technique for low-noise optical receivers using commercial 50-OMEGA modulator microwave amplifiers is presented. The technique is illustrated with the design of a receiver using a high impedance transmission line as an impedance-matching circuit between a pin photodetector and a commercial 50-OMEGA modulator amplifier. A greater than 8 dB noise improvement relative to a 50-OMEGA untuned received over a 0.7 GHz bandwidth, and noise levels approaching those of high performance custom-mode receivers that employ packaged GaAs-FETs/HEMTs are reported.
